D.W. NELSON, Senior Circuit Judge:

When W.L. Gore & Associates, Inc., (Gore) closed its Phoenix, Arizona, electronic parts plant in 1998, many of its employees lost their jobs before they qualified for an additional year of vesting and benefit accrual credit under Gore's stock ownership and pension benefit plan (Plan).
